Take note that in order to participate in the event, players must have at least a level 50 character and has finished the A Realm Reborn Main Scenario Quest "The Ultimate Weapon" (in short, you need to finish A Realm Reborn story quest). Then head on to Steps of Nald in Ul'dah and look for the NPC named Kipih Jakkya, the quest name will be The Man in Black.

Players can journey to the Steps of Nald in the city of Ul'dah where they can find a character called Kipih Jakkya who will have a quest for them. If you farm the FATEs from the first phase of the Lightning Returns event (Sister Crustacean & Tender Buttons), those drop Otherworldly Parcels which can be turned in for the weapons. 2 Drop per 1st phase FATE that Lightning appears in. However, the later phases' FATEs do not drop the same kind of parcel and are only used for quest turn-ins.

In the Dark of Night is the second Quest of the collaboration event A Nocturne for Heroes in Final Fantasy XIV. Kipih informs you that there have been new sightings of mechanical soldiers in the Twelveswood.
